Non-Sendromik Yarlk Dudak/Damakll Olgularda ACOD4 Geni Mutasyon Analizi

Non-sendromik yank dudak ve/veya damak (nsYD/D= nsCLIP, MIM 119530) en yaygm bashca dogum defektlerinden biridir. Bircok aday gen alel iliskilendirme metodu ile non-sendromik yank dudak/damak malformasyonunda olasi rol ahp almadigiru test etmek icin cahsilnusnr. Kromozom yeniden dtizenlemelerine sahip nadir olgular, ilgilenilen bir hastahk icin aday genleri belirlemede essiz ipuclan saglayabilir. Son zamanlarda, bu sekildeki iki cahsma yeni kromozom yeniden diizenlenmeleri belirlemis ve bu suretle non-sendromik yank dudak/damak hastaligr icin iki yeni aday gen ortaya cikarrrnsttr: CLPTMI ve ACOD4. Buna dayali olarak, biz ACOD4 geninin non-sendromik yank dudak/damak hasta- . hgindaki potansiyel roltinti belirlemek icin ilgili gende mutasyon analizi gerceklestirdik. Kuzey Venezuella'dan toplam 96 hastada ACOD4 geninin kodlayan be~ ekzonunda mutasyon taramasi gcrceklestirdik, Iki hastada ACOD4 geninin 4. ekzonunda bir sessiz mutasyon, Ala241 Ala, belirledik ve baska herhangi bir vary ant bulamadik. Sonuc olarak, bu bulgular ACOD4 geninin nsYD/D malformasyonu gelisiminde yaygm bir genetik risk faktoru oldugunu, en azindan bu arastirmada cahsilan giiney Amerika' h (Venezue11 a) populasyonda, desteklememektedir
